Introduction

Experience gained over 25 years of working closely with our clients has provided us with a wealth of expertise and knowledge that is applied to our products, training and support. Extensive resources are committed to providing a range of support services and options.

Installation - A range of installation options are available to suit each client's requirements. They include self-installation with learning aids, self-installation with remote support, and on-site installation by our experienced trainers.

Training - Training and learning aids are provided according to the mode of installation selected. Additional purpose-designed training is available at an affordable rate according to the complexity of site, the number of staff and their skill levels.

User manuals - Comprehensive user manuals are provided during training, with upgrades available through our website.

On-screen help files - Extensive inbuilt help files can be easily accessed on screen.

Online service requests - Our Customer Support Officers are available to respond to clients' questions online. They can be accessed through the Customer login button on our website.

   

Email - Emails requesting support are directed to our Customer Support Officers, who will respond within agreed timeframes.

Telephone and fax - A Helpline is available 24 hours a day, seven days a week through local call numbers.

Disaster recovery - Even well protected and maintained sites can experience software and hardware issues that can render a system inoperable. Events such as fire, flood and computer theft can also bring operations to a halt. As industry leaders in disaster recovery, we provide our systems with inbuilt back-up and restore features. We have also developed RMS i-backup to provide Internet backup to a secure, remote site at regular intervals throughout every day, ensuring our clients can be up and running again in the shortest time possible.

Product upgrades - Our systems are undergoing continual development as we respond to the changing needs of our clients and their industries. All product enhancements and upgrades are provided free of charge to our clients.

Training Courses

 Implementation
 At the time of the initial implementation of RMS one of our experienced customer care consultants will be allocated to your property to coordinate installation, configuration of the system, and training for you and your staff.
The first stage of implementation is a meeting between you and the allocated customer care consultant to familiarise each other with your business requirements and your expectations. The installation, configuration and training will then be performed either remotely (by telephone sessions where we dial into your computer with your permission) or on-site (where our staff member/s come to you) or a combination of both.
